The story of the legendary aficionado.
Dear readers, the story begins in Kyiv in 1906, where Zino Davidoff was born.
Zino was naturally predestined to work in the tobacco industry; his father (Henri) was passionate, and the smell of tobacco was ever-present in the household.
Due to political factions, the Davidoff family had to leave the country in 1911, and they chose to go to Geneva, Switzerland, where Father Davidoff opened a small tobacco shop on Rue du Marché in Geneva. Davidoff Geneva was born!
After studying in Geneva, Zino didn’t choose the easy way. He left Geneva in 1925 without money to discover South America and Cuba, fulfilling his passion for cigars.
There, he learned about the culture of cigars and the cigar trade. After five years of working in Argentina, Brazil, and Cuba, he came back home.
In his words, this period was “a discovery, a wonder”.
He learned everything about the cultivation, storage, and exploitation of the incomparable Cuban “Puro.”
He also made good connections in Cuba, which would prove very useful in the future…
